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, Congress and President Trump enacted the $2.2 trillion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security Act (CARES) on March 18, 2020. The Congressional Budget Office estimated that the budget deficit for fiscal year 2020 would increase to $3.3 trillion or 16% GDP, more than triple that of 2019 and the largest ...

The Pandemic Emergency Purchase Programme (PEPP) was a monetary policy initiative launched by the European Central Bank (ECB) in March 2020 to mitigate the economic impact of the COVID-19 pandemic. Its primary goals were to maintain price stability, ensure favorable financing conditions across the eurozone, and safeguard the transmission of ...

As of 2023, the COVID-19 pandemic is an ongoing global pandemic of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S CoV‑2). Its effect has been broad, affecting general society, the global economy, culture, ecology, politics, and other areas.
